We've heard great things and love fish and chips, so we had to try it for ourselves. We weren't disappointed. We tried the halibut fish & chips ($24). The halibut was fresh, batter not too thick, and fries crunchy. The tartar sauce was good, too! We were tempted to try the Ling cod as well, but knew that would be too much food. The portions are generous. We'll definitely be back to try the Ling cod and tuna. The owner highly recommended the tuna, but the season just started, so hopefully, they'll have some next time we're in the area. They have a large area of picnic tables to eat outside. They're located right off of Highway 101 in Garibaldi. Would highly recommend.

    One word: YES! If you find yourself here around lunch time and are looking for delicious fish and chips, this is the place. Three big pieces of fried halibut, flaky, hot, light but crispy breading. And some fries. Truly delicious. Maybe not the most scenic place in the world, but some picnic tables are scattered around behind the food truck and there is plenty of parking. No covered seating so I was glad the sun was out and we were able to snatch a table and enjoy the fish.

    Rumors on the coast is that The Sea Baron has the best fish and chips you'll ever eat. I can confirm this rumor is 100 percent true. The Sea Baron is a sea to cart fish experience. I have never had fresher fish and chips. The halibut melted in my mouth. I ordered a half size (3 pieces) and it was plenty. Make sure you check social media for hours and location (as they are a cart). They close for the winter mid October.
